STARTING A NEW EXERCISE ROUTINE:

What's Safe... and What's Not 

 

As the recent holiday season comes to an end, many of us (myself most certainly included) might find ourselves with a few extra pounds we'd like to lose.  Whether it's for health, to look better or to once again fit into that favorite pair of jeans, exercise is important.

 

However, when starting a new workout routine, care must be taken that we don't overexert ourselves. There is a normal amount of discomfort associated with working out, but there are also some warning signs that shouldn't be ignored.
